On Sat, Nov 11, 2017 at 10:58 PM, Andreas Seltenreich
<seltenreich@gmx.de> wrote:
> Hi,
>
> sqlsmith doesn't like commit 4b0d28de06:
>
> ,----
> | regression=> select * from pg_control_checkpoint();
> | server closed the connection unexpectedly
> | TRAP: FailedAssertion("!((atti->attalign) == 's')", File: "heaptuple.c", Line: 126)
> `----
>
> On a build with assertions disabled, the statement fails with an error
> instead:
>
> ,----
> | regression=> select * from pg_control_checkpoint();
> | ERROR:  function return row and query-specified return row do not match
> | DETAIL:  Returned row contains 19 attributes, but query expects 18.
> `----
>
> The attached patch fixes it for me.
>


Your patch looks correct to me.  I can reproduce the problem and
verified that patch fixes the problem.  It is better to track this in
CF if not already tracked.
